Meanings and Origins of the name George Harrison

The name "George" carries Greek origins, derived from "Georgios," which means "farmer" or "earth-worker." This evokes a sense of grounding and industriousness, reflecting a deep connection to the land and the environment. Named pets might convey a robust, earthy aura, suggesting a love for the outdoors and natural elements.

"Harrison," on the other hand, is of English origin, meaning "son of Harry." This surname adds a layer of depth and tradition, often evoking images of heritage, nobility, and history.
